Located just 70 miles south of Denver, Colorado Springs has become a hotspot for people looking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life without sacrificing amenities and opportunities. With a strong job market, excellent schools, and a range of outdoor activities, the city is attracting families, young professionals, and retirees alike. As a result, the real estate market in Colorado Springs is experiencing a surge in activity, with homes selling quickly and prices rising.

According to data from the Pikes Peak Association of Realtors (PPAR), the median sales price for single-family homes in Colorado Springs increased by 8.2% over the past year, reaching a record high of $430,000 in April 2022. Sales volume has also been on the rise, with 1,241 homes sold in the first quarter of 2022, a 10.6% increase from the same period in 2021.

The Economy: A Driving Force Behind Growth

Colorado Springs is home to a diverse range of industries, including defense, technology, healthcare, and tourism. The city is also a major hub for the aerospace and defense industries, with companies like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, and Boeing having a significant presence in the area.

"Colorado Springs is an attractive location for businesses due to its highly skilled workforce, excellent quality of life, and strategic location," says Tom McGregor, CEO of the Colorado Springs Regional Business Alliance. "Our city is a great place to do business, and it's no surprise that we're seeing a surge in economic growth and development."

As a result of the strong economy, the job market in Colorado Springs is thriving, with a low unemployment rate of 2.4% (as of April 2022). This, combined with the city's high median income of $73,000, has made it an attractive destination for individuals and families looking to relocate.

Colorado Springs Homes for Sale: What's on the Market?

So, what types of homes are available in Colorado Springs? The answer is diverse. From cozy cottages and ranch-style homes to luxury estates and equestrian properties, there's something for every taste and budget.

According to the PPAR, as of April 2022, the median price for single-family homes in Colorado Springs is $430,000, with a median square footage of 2,300 square feet. Homes in the city are typically priced between $300,000 and $800,000, although luxury estates and properties in sought-after areas can range from $1 million to $5 million.
